Subjective Well-being
An individual's self-assessment of their moods and life satisfaction, reflecting their overall psychological happiness and contentment.
Resilience
The capacity to recover quickly from difficulties; toughness, or the ability to bounce back from adversity.
Problem-focused Coping
Problem-focused coping involves taking direct steps to confront and resolve the sources of stress or difficulty, rather than simply managing emotional responses.
Personal Control
An individual's belief in their ability to influence events and outcomes in their own life.
